This method uses the regression formulae detailed in References 14 to calculate the bare hull resistance of high-speed, stepless, planing hulls. This methodology is applicable to hullforms similar to Series 62 for which one section may be defined by three points connected by straight lines.
The Formulae are a function of volume Froude number and four hull form parameters - a loading coefficient, length-of-chine to beam ratio, longitudinal center of buoyancy and deadrise angle at 50% of the chine length. The following limits are applicable to the input data:
